
The efforts of early Nationalists led to which of the following?
A. The Indian council act of 1892
B. Appointment of Welby commission on Indian expenditure
C. A resolution to the House of Commons for simultaneous examination for ICS in London and India
D. All of the above
Answer
566.7k+ views
Hint:The early Nationalists did a great deal to awaken the nationalist sentiment.They are also known as moderates.They were a group of political leaders in India active between 1885-1907.
Complete answer:
Option A: Indian council act of 1892 was passed as a result of the efforts done by the early Nationalists.They worked with the long term objective of a democratic self government.The nationalists demands for constitutional reforms were centered around expansion of councils and reform of councils.They gave the slogan “no taxation without representation”.Therefore,Option A is included in all the above.
Option B: The appointment of welby commission on Indian expenditures was also a result of early Nationalists.Gopal Krishna Gokhale played a key role in cross examining British colonial expenditure at the Welby commission of 1897 in England.This happened when moderates exposed the drain of wealth through their books and findings.Therefore, Option B is also included on all the above.
Option C: The efforts of the early Nationalists also led to the implementation of various social reforms such as the appointment of a public services commission.A resolution of the House of Commons(1893) allowing for simultaneous examination for the ICS in London and India as Indians were discriminated om economic,political and moral grounds.Therefore, Option C is also included in all the above.
Option D: The above explanations tell us that all of the above efforts were made early.
Hence the correct answer is option D.
Note: They are known as early Nationalists because they believed in demanding reforms while adopting constitutional and peaceful means to achieve their aims.They believed British rule was a boon for India.
